Transaction 295483f531f90aba66327fedf7a24b8a74d77df4b3a6c953da2077497a08a051
1 Input
1 Output
-
295483f531f90aba66327fedf7a24b8a74d77df4b3a6c953da2077497a08a051:0
- value
- 313433
- script pubkey
- OP_0 OP_PUSHBYTES_20 86cd8ea248a4987fbda2a43b4e6cd1fc4e8d9047
- address
- bc1qsmxcagjg5jv8l0dz5sa5umx3l38gmyz8vuvjyq